well to be fair to the original poster, there are (used to be!) other alternatives to Banks such as investment funds, and business expansion schemes (BES funds). But as to how much is availability there is in the current market is questionable.

Maybe there is also the European Invesment Bank or EIF, both provide funds aimed at small businesses, and if you can't get it direct, some banks do have allocations of funds from these sources.

Remember the most important item required when asking for finance to start / finance a business, is a thorough well prepared business plan, with up to date cash flow forecast, Profit and loss, Balance sheet, etc for at least 3 years.
A.I.B have excellent advise on their website on preparing a business plan, do check it out. It will be very difficult to get finance from the mainstream banks at the present time, however dont give up, get that business plan organised, and start knocking on doors.
